Whenever I take a Xanax for a long flight, my frequency and tickling/itching issues will be better for the next 2-3 days. Now I don't want to take Xanax every other day (and understand I shouldn't), but is there anything similar that can be taken long-term? I had a look at Amitriptyline but even that shouldn't be taken long-term I understand.

Also, what's the risk of not being able to pee on these drugs? I see they all list that as a potential side-effect, and I guess it's what's making the frequency better after all. I just don't wanna end up in the ER and get a catheter because I'm unable to pee.
